Output 63db131ae824e984c5e5e51da6831a20e013a94f1f37a96112a4a34f921cf8f9:0

value
66379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fb94f094ee94ae2218c43624cb38b93d1e16d6b OP_EQUAL
address
3GFZMXCVgZ28wSUAztfdqvf7aaJWdaCMHA
transaction
63db131ae824e984c5e5e51da6831a20e013a94f1f37a96112a4a34f921cf8f9